Brief Summary

General aim of the project: building and validating an Artificial Intelligence (AI)-based prediction model on rehabilitation outcomes (total joint replacement - TJR - of the hip and knee for primary and secondary osteoarthritis) Purpose of this specific approval request: identifying data from patients admitted for total joint replacement surgery (hip and knee) at Istituto di Ricerca e Cura a Carattere Scientifico (IRCCS) Istituto Ortopedico Galeazzi (IOG) in 2019 and subsequently discharged to inpatient rehabilitation in the same institution.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(8)

  • Barthel Index Total score

    0-100, the higher, the better

    through study completion, within four years

  • Functional autonomy measure (total score)

    0-126, the higher, the better

    through study completion, within four years

  • Standard hospital evaluation of patient gait

    Autonomous, autonomous maximum 50 metres, or non autonomous.

    through study completion, within four years

  • Standard hospital evaluation of walking aids needed by the patient

    Crutches, stick, walker.

    through study completion, within four years

  • Standard hospital evaluation of place of discharge

    Home with relatives, home alone, residential care facility.

    through study completion, within four years

  • Standard hospital evaluation of care burden at discharge

    Less than 6 hours a day; less than 3 hours a day; no burden.

    through study completion, within four years

  • Patient-reported outcomes

    Visual Analog Scale (VAS), 0-10, the higher, the better; Short-Form 12, Physical and Mental Scores, 0-100, the higher, the better; Euro QOL - 5 Dimension (EQ-5D), 0-100, the higher, the better; Hip Disability and Osteoarthritis Outcome Score (HOOS), 0-100, the higher, the better; Knee Injury and Osteoarthritis Outcome Score (KOOS), 0-100, the higher, the better.

    through study completion, within four years

  • Functional autonomy measure subdomains

    Mobility, 3-21, the higher, the better; Cognition, 3-21, the higher, the better.

    through study completion, within four years

Study Population

Adult patients undergoing a) hip or knee prostethic surgery after primary or secondary osteoarthritis at Galeazzi Orthopedic Hospital, year 2019; b) subsequent inpatient rehabilitation at the same facility.

You may qualify if:

  • Patients admitted for inpatient surgery at IRCCS Galeazzi Orthopedic Institute in 2019 (January-December) and subsequently discharged to inpatient rehabilitation in the same structure.
  • Ages ≥18 years
  • International Classification of Disease, Ninth Revision, Clinical Modification (ICD-9CM) Diagnoses: 715.15, 16, 25, 26 (primary and secondary osteoarthritis of the hip and knee)
  • ICD-9CM Surgical procedures: 81.51, 81.54 (total joint replacement of the hip and knee).
